Why Update Your Honda GPS Maps?

Updating your Honda GPS maps ensures your vehicle’s navigation system displays the most accurate routes, updated points of interest, and the latest traffic data. It helps save time, fuel, and keeps your infotainment system running smoothly.

How Honda GPS Map Updates Work

Honda uses Garmin-based or HondaLink navigation systems depending on your vehicle model. Map updates can be installed via USB or Wi-Fi, allowing drivers to keep their systems up to date with minimal effort.

Step-by-Step: How to Update Honda GPS Maps

1. Visit the Honda Navigation Update Portal.
2. Enter your vehicle’s VIN to find available map updates.
3. Download the update package to your computer.
4. Copy the update to a clean, formatted USB drive (FAT32).
5. Insert the USB drive into your Honda’s USB port.
6.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the installation.
7. For Wi-Fi-enabled models, connect to Wi-Fi and update directly from your vehicle.

Tips for a Smooth Update

- Keep your vehicle in accessory mode throughout the update.
- Use a stable internet connection for downloads.
- Don’t remove the USB or turn off ignition during the update.
- Ensure your USB drive has enough space (at least 16GB recommended).

Troubleshooting Common Issues

- If the update fails, restart the vehicle and retry.
- Check if your USB is properly formatted.
- Verify compatibility between the update file and your Honda model.
